A career development program offers comprehensive assistance in securing and maintaining employment. Practical workshops provide training in job preparation skills, including resume writing and successful workplace attitudes and behaviors. In addition to job preparation workshops, participants receive individual career counseling and long-term follow-up through the job search process. Voice mailboxes are available to job seekers who don’t have phones.

Vocational training is offered in an intensive skills-based program designed to help students succeed in their field of study. A 20-week certificate program in food preparation and cooking school operated is offered in conjunction with the Syracuse City School District.

Vocational work experience is a structured volunteer work program offered to those in Onondaga County’s JobsPlus welfare-to-work program. It parallels real work environments by teaching appropriate workplace behaviors, attitudes and skills. Vocational training is offered in a variety of work settings.
